Output e7081766925078ea121f132b23294e1fa2031578b26e020fd0e279e89fbb5e3a:1

value
296637017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10dcf97ebfb985f126fc8bd1bbb9e177ac75d62a OP_EQUALVERIFY OP_CHECKSIG
address
12YAXeseRtVRZgFNYw67HaLTUS9GwCR5jw
transaction
e7081766925078ea121f132b23294e1fa2031578b26e020fd0e279e89fbb5e3a
spent
true